Synonym: attachbindclaspconnectfastenimportantjoinlinkmainprincipalSimilar words: paraplegicgestapoaplombtaptapetappedtaperedset apartMeaning: [steɪpl]  n. 1. (usually plural) a necessary commodity for which demand is constant 2. a natural fiber (raw cotton, wool, hemp, flax) that can be twisted to form yarn 3. material suitable for manufacture or use or finishing 4. a short U-shaped wire nail for securing cables 5. paper fastener consisting of a short length of U-shaped wire that can fasten papers together. v. secure or fasten with a staple or staples. adj. necessary foods or commodities.
